Devils Pass Cabin

Chugach National Forest — lakeside, fishing, hiking

Location: SEWARD, AK, AK

Price: From $75 per night

Rating: 4.6 out of 5 (15 reviews)

Season: May through October

Devil’s Pass Cabin is a rustic cabin in a remote area of south-central Alaska along the popular Resurrection Pass Trail. Visitors enjoy the alpine vistas, hiking and hunting, among other outdoor recreation opportunities. The cabin can be accessed by hiking, biking, skiing, horseback or snowmobiling.

Skip Devils Pass Cabin if: You need hookups — no hookups available at this site. You visit outside May-October — seasonal operations only. You cannot self-arrange transportation — cabin access requires hiking, biking, skiing, horseback, or snowmobiling.

Best time to visit Devils Pass Cabin: July-August — Wildflowers blooming, accessible by foot/bike/horseback; snowmobiles only allowed every other year on Resurrection Pass Trail. May-October — Official operating season for the cabin.

    The cabin is about 10 miles from the Devil's Creek Trailhead. 17.2 miles from Resurrection Pass South Trailhead and 21.6 miles from the Resurrection Pass North Trailhead. Refer to USGS map Seward C8. Maps are available online or by calling the Seward Ranger District at 907-288-3178. Winter travelers need to be able to evaluate avalanche and over-ice travel conditions.
